Other women - ones who didn't suit the pillbox for instance - had nowhere else to go, hat-wise. The Sixties was the era of the mono-trend. And the key mono-trend was big hair, backcombed into a complex soufflé of submission. The kind of hats women had worn in the Forties and Fifties, either sculpted or berets, had a hopelessly deleterious effect on these bouffant barnets.
So deleterious that the first time I was wise of my mother telling a fib was when we went to a wedding in a synagogue and instead of taking one of the headscarves that were being handed out to hatless women, she told the attendants she was wearing a hairpiece. She wasn't, but no way was she ruining her elaborate do with an unplanned head-covering.
Once 1967 and Woodstock happened, and hair began to be ironed in Shrimpton-esque sheets or painstakingly tousled into a hippie tangle, hats could once more be worn without putting hair styles in jeopardy. But by then the damage had been done. Hat-wearing as an habitual reflex had been stamped out.
